Rachel A. Gray 1876–1920 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 19 August 1876
Birth Location: Linn County, Iowa, United States of America
Death Date: 10 May 1920
Death Location: Sumner, Pierce County, Washington, United States of America
Father: William Reynolds
Mother: Pheobe Reynolds

In 1876, Rachel A. Gray entered the world in Linn County, Iowa, United States of America, born to William H Reynolds And Pheobe Jane Reynolds. In 1880, Rachel A. Gray resided in Otter Creek, Linn, Iowa, USA. Rachel A. Gray passed away in 1920 in Sumner, Pierce County, Washington, United States of America.
